In a significant stride towards revolutionising the financial landscape of Brazil, Pix, the nation's homegrown instant payment system, has today rolled out Pix Automático, a groundbreaking new recurring payment solution. This launch is not just another addition to the country's digital payment options; it represents a strategic move aimed at fostering the growth of Brazil's digital economy and expanding financial inclusion.
Pix, since its inception, has rapidly become an integral part of the daily financial lives of Brazilians. It has transformed the way people make payments, offering speed, convenience, and security. Now, with the introduction of Pix Automático, the system is set to redefine the recurring payment space, which has long been dominated by credit cards.
The overarching goal of Pix Automático's launch is to break down the barriers that have restricted access to certain offerings and services, previously only available to credit card holders. By doing so, it aims to empower millions of Brazilians who have been left on the fringes of the traditional recurring payment ecosystem, enabling them to enjoy the benefits of seamless, automated transactions for a wide range of services and products.
Under the Pix Automático framework, users are provided with a simple yet secure mechanism to authorise recurring payments. Through the innovative Open Finance infrastructure, users can give a one-time, foolproof authorisation that allows for automatic deductions from their bank accounts for scheduled payments. This not only streamlines the payment process but also enhances user convenience, eliminating the need for manual payments each time. Moreover, users retain full control over their finances, as they have the freedom to revoke this consent at any given moment. All transactions are transparently visible within the banking app, ensuring users can monitor their financial activities with ease.
EBANX, a leading payments platform with a deep understanding of the Brazilian market, has high hopes for the impact of Pix Automático. In a bold prediction, the company anticipates that this new payment method will unlock an astonishing amount of over USD 30 billion in the Brazilian digital commerce sector within its first two years of operation. Currently, recurring payments in Brazil contribute significantly to the economy, amounting to USD 50 billion per year. In the initial year of Pix Automático's rollout, it is expected that around USD 2 billion of this total will come from the migration of existing card users. However, the majority of the projected growth is poised to stem from new users, highlighting the vast untapped potential that Pix Automático is set to harness. This data serves as a clear indication that Pix Automático will successfully bring into the fold a large segment of the Brazilian population that has been excluded due to the lack of credit cards.
Pix Automático holds the promise of a paradigm shift in the Brazilian digital market, particularly in the realm of optimising recurrent payments. Presently, credit cards reign supreme in the recurring payment domain, handling the lion's share of transactions for software subscriptions, streaming services, and other recurring purchases. However, a staggering 60 million Brazilians find themselves excluded from this ecosystem simply because they do not possess credit cards. Pix Automático is specifically designed to bridge this gap. By offering a viable alternative, it aims to integrate these underserved customers into the recurring services ecosystem. According to EBANX's projections, Pix Automático could account for 12% of all Pix transaction volume, a significant milestone that would reshape the digital payment landscape.
Looking ahead, Pix has even more ambitious plans in store. As revealed in EBANX's annual study, Beyond Borders 2025, which utilises data from Payments and Commerce Market Intelligence (PCMI), the company aims to launch Pix Parcelado by the end of 2025. This new feature will enable customers to make purchases in instalments, a highly sought-after option in the Brazilian market. The introduction of Pix Parcelado is expected to give a substantial boost to the ecommerce industry. With the ability to pay in instalments, consumers are likely to make larger purchases, driving up the average transaction values. In fact, in Brazil, instalment offerings have already proven to be a major catalyst for growth, contributing to 40% of the weekly revenue growth for global companies over a six-month period. EBANX's annual study further projects that the volume of ecommerce transactions processed through Pix should grow at an impressive rate of 35% annually until 2027.
